Deliverable Project Management

Deliverable Project Management is the process of planning and managing the creation of deliverables for a project. It is a critical component of successful project management and brings together the various aspects of the project to ensure that the final deliverable meets the client’s needs and expectations. Deliverable Project Management involves breaking down a project into its component parts, assigning resources and responsibilities, tracking progress, and ensuring that all elements are delivered on time, on budget, and to the required standards. It also involves ensuring that stakeholders are kept informed of progress and any changes that may affect the project’s timeline or budget. The ultimate goal of Deliverable Project Management is to ensure that the deliverable meets the client’s expectations and is completed within the timeline and budget provided. This process should be tailored to the specific needs of a project and should incorporate the various elements of the project such as timelines and resources.
